MCM 74 is a sparse, very loose object of low C3 quality. Its parallax locates it at a moderate distance, near the mid-plane. It is catalogued as a cluster (see Parameters). It is rarely studied in the literature, with no articles listed in the last 13 years.

âš ī¸ Warning: the low UTI value and no obvious signs of duplication (Cdup=1.0) indicate that this is quite probably an asterism, moving group, or artifact, and not a real open cluster.

Morales et al. (2013)
Classified as morphological type 'EC2' (partially embedded cluster). Morphological flag: cluster partially embedded, presence of emission related to PAH or warm dust.

Mercer et al. (2005)
Cluster of stars. Associated with mid-IR extended emission.
